Browse Source

perf: No permission to test asset connectivity

pull/14011/head
feng 3 months ago
parent
commit
ecaf19563f
  1. 1
      apps/assets/api/asset/asset.py

1
apps/assets/api/asset/asset.py

@ -298,6 +298,7 @@ class AssetsTaskCreateApi(AssetsTaskMixin, generics.CreateAPIView):
def check_permissions(self, request): def check_permissions(self, request):
action_perm_require = { action_perm_require = {
"refresh": "assets.refresh_assethardwareinfo", "refresh": "assets.refresh_assethardwareinfo",
"test": "assets.test_assetconnectivity",
} }
_action = request.data.get("action") _action = request.data.get("action")
perm_required = action_perm_require.get(_action) perm_required = action_perm_require.get(_action)

Loading…
Cancel
Save